No, you have not experienced ping because, as I explained earlier in this thread, your car has a knock sensor that will detect the very first little ping that you don't even hear and then retard the ignition to prevent the ping. The retarded ignition timing then hurts performance and fuel economy.

As I said, now that fuel prices are higher, the percentage of cost difference between lower grades and premium is less. Running premium, in the long run, costs very little if any, more money than regular.

Great and informative post. The only thing I would add is that WEIGHT is the most important single factor in fuel economy. I'm not recommending that you start gutting your interior like a race car to save weight, but if you tend to carry a lot of "stuff" in the car, such as a heavy tool box, golf clubs, etc., or if you tend let things accumulate, remove that weight from the car as an added step to those you wisely mention.
